Officials say over 20,000 people without power in Danville

UPDATE

Danville officials say that there are currently 93 active outages, which is affecting 23,282 customers throughout their service territory.

They said crews are working as quickly and safely as possible to restore services.

ORGINAL STORY

City officials say that up to 20,000 people are without power in Danville.

Arnold Hendrix, the city’s public information officer, says there is an estimated 15,000 to 20,000 people without power.

Authorities believe the outages are caused by trees and limbs over on power lines.

Affected areas include Sutherlin, Ringgold, Mount Hermon, Westover, Schoolfield and other areas in Danville.

Crews are reportedly working to assess the damage.
